AIFF and Odisha renew five-year MoU to expand elite youth football

AIFF and Odisha’s Department of Sports and Youth Services have renewed a five-year MoU to expand elite youth football, strengthening the AIFF-FIFA Talent Academy with structured roles, benchmarks, and pathways to professional football under FIFA’s Talent Development Scheme

Hyderabad: The All India Football Federation (AIFF) and the Department of Sports and Youth Services (DSYS), Government of Odisha, have signed a renewed five-year Memorandum of Understanding (MoU) to continue and expand their elite youth football partnership.

The MoU was signed by Dr. Vijay Yeddula, Director of Sports, DSYS, and Mr. M. Satyanarayan, Deputy Secretary General, AIFF. AIFF Technical Director Syed Sabir Pasha was also present.


The AIFF Deputy Secretary General said, “We are deeply grateful to the Government of Odisha and the Department of Sports and Youth Services for their continued trust and support in renewing this partnership. The results from our first cohort speak for themselves – players who trained at the AIFF-FIFA Talent Academy have gone on to join top academies, represented India at the U17 level at just 15, and we have already seen promising youngsters from Odisha making their mark. This is only the beginning. With this renewed agreement, we are committed to building on that momentum and taking Indian football to greater heights.”

Building on the first MoU signed in November 2023, the AIFF-FIFA Talent Academy has already delivered strong results – a semi-final finish in the U17 AIFF Elite Youth League 2024-25, four players in the India U17 national team setup, and an Odisha girl progressing to the India U19 Women’s National Team – all within two years.

The new agreement establishes a more structured framework with defined roles, governance, performance benchmarks, and financial commitments. Backed by FIFA’s Talent Development Scheme, the academy will continue integrating international development standards, sports science, and clear pathways to professional football.

AIFF will lead the technical and operational aspects of player development, while DSYS will provide institutional, financial, and infrastructure support.
